Info Published: January 20, 2024 Updated: January 20, … Web10 feb. 2024 · Whaling for profit was banned in 1986. But, reluctant to give up the market for whale meat and products, Japan, Iceland and Norway continue to hunt and kill fin, minke and sei whales every year. Norway …

Web6 mei 2024 · Commercial Whaling 101. Despite an international ban on commercial whaling since 1986, the animals are still being hunted and killed across the world’s oceans, with devastating impacts on global ... WebWhales are very intelligent, and most whaling practices are painful. Hunters use explosive harpoons to injure the whale until it bleeds out minutes or hours later. Overall, it …
